Multiplexed lower address and data lines for the external memory or the
IDE interface.
P0.7:0
ALE
O
Address Latch Enable Output
ALE signals the start of an external bus cycle and indicates that valid
address information is available on lines A7:0. An external latch is used
to demultiplex the address from address/data bus.
-
PSEN
I/O
Program Store Enable Output (AT80C51SND1C Only)
This signal is active low during external code fetch or external code
read (MOVC instruction).
-
ISP
I/O
ISP Enable Input (AT89C51SND1C Only)
This signal must be held to GND through a pull-down resistor at the
falling reset to force execution of the internal bootloader.

RST
I
Reset Input
Holding this pin high for 64 oscillator periods while the oscillator is
running resets the device. The Port pins are driven to their reset
conditions when a voltage lower than V
IL is applied, whether or not the
oscillator is running.
This pin has an internal pull-down resistor which allows the device to be
reset by connecting a capacitor between this pin and V
DD.
Asserting RST when the chip is in Idle mode or Power-Down mode
returns the chip to normal operation.
